Publix Recalls Ice Cream Due To Allergy Threat

Publix is recalling a batch of ice cream that could cause a fatal reaction for people allergic to almonds.

The product lot code on the bottom of the carton is ‘Sep 12 2011 B7 PLT 12-444,’ but the packaging is an easy clue: the product is packaged with a Light Tiramisu Ice Cream carton and an Almond Fudge Light Ice Cream lid.

The packages may contain almonds that do not appear on the carton label.

The recall affects Publix stores in Georgia and four other states: Alabama, Florida, South Carolina and Tennessee.

Publix learned of the problem when a consumer noticed the "mix-matched" packaging.
